Оператор SQL WHERE берет свое начало в ранней разработке реляционных баз данных, которая появилась в 1970-х годах с введением реляционной модели Эдгаром Ф. Коддом. Поскольку SQL (язык структурированных запросов) был стандартизирован в конце 1980-х и начале 1990-х годов, предложение WHERE стало важным компонентом для фильтрации записей в запросах к базе данных. Оно позволяет пользователям указывать условия, которые должны быть выполнены для включения записей в результирующий набор, тем самым повышая эффективность и точность извлечения данных. С годами оператор WHERE развился для поддержки сложных выражений, подзапросов и различных операторов, что сделало его фундаментальным инструментом для управления базами данных и манипулирования ими. **Краткий ответ:** Оператор SQL WHERE возник из реляционной модели, предложенной Эдгаром Ф. Коддом в 1970-х годах, и стал ключевой функцией SQL в конце 1980-х годов, позволяя пользователям фильтровать результаты запроса на основе указанных условий.
Оператор SQL WHERE — это мощный инструмент для фильтрации записей в запросе к базе данных, позволяющий пользователям указывать условия, которые должны быть соблюдены для извлечения данных. Одним из основных преимуществ использования предложения WHERE является его способность повышать эффективность запроса за счет ограничения возвращаемого набора данных, что может значительно сократить время обработки и потребление ресурсов. Кроме того, он обеспечивает точную обработку данных, гарантируя, что будет доступна или изменена только релевантная информация. Однако есть и недостатки: чрезмерно сложные условия WHERE могут привести к снижению производительности, особенно если они не индексированы должным образом. Кроме того, неправильное использование предложения WHERE может привести к непреднамеренным пропускам или ошибкам данных, что может привести к неточному анализу или отчетности. В целом, хотя оператор WHERE необходим для эффективного управления данными, необходимо тщательно продумать его реализацию. **Краткий ответ:** Оператор SQL WHERE обеспечивает эффективную фильтрацию данных, повышая производительность и точность запросов. Однако при неправильном использовании он может привести к сложности и потенциальным ошибкам, что скажется на производительности и точности.
Оператор SQL WHERE — это мощный инструмент для фильтрации записей в запросе к базе данных, но он сопряжен с несколькими проблемами. Одной из основных проблем является возможность снижения производительности при работе с большими наборами данных, поскольку сложные условия могут привести к замедлению времени выполнения запроса. Кроме того, неправильное использование логических операторов (AND, OR) может привести к неожиданным результатам или даже пустым наборам результатов, если они не структурированы тщательно. Кроме того, обработка значений NULL требует особого внимания, поскольку они могут повлиять на сравнения и привести к вводящим в заблуждение результатам. Наконец, обеспечение оптимизации предложения WHERE для индексации имеет решающее значение; в противном случае это может свести на нет преимущества индексации базы данных, что приведет к неэффективным запросам. **Краткий ответ:** Проблемы оператора SQL WHERE включают проблемы производительности с большими наборами данных, сложность использования логических операторов, обработку значений NULL и необходимость оптимизации для эффективного использования индексации.
При поиске талантов или помощи относительно оператора WHERE SQL важно понимать его роль в фильтрации записей на основе указанных условий. Предложение WHERE является фундаментальной частью запросов SQL, позволяя пользователям извлекать из базы данных только те данные, которые соответствуют определенным критериям. Независимо от того, ищете ли вы опытных разработчиков SQL, онлайн-руководства или форумы сообщества, существует множество ресурсов, которые помогут вам освоить этот мощный инструмент. Взаимодействие с профессионалами или использование платформ, таких как Stack Overflow, может предоставить ценные идеи и решения для конкретных проблем, связанных с оператором WHERE. **Краткий ответ:** Чтобы найти талант или помощь с оператором WHERE SQL, рассмотрите возможность обращения к опытным разработчикам SQL, использования онлайн-платформ обучения или участия в форумах сообщества, таких как Stack Overflow, для получения руководства и поддержки.
Easiio находится на переднем крае технологических инноваций, предлагая комплексный набор услуг по разработке программного обеспечения, адаптированных к требованиям современного цифрового ландшафта. Наши экспертные знания охватывают такие передовые области, как машинное обучение, нейронные сети, блокчейн, криптовалюты, приложения Large Language Model (LLM) и сложные алгоритмы. Используя эти передовые технологии, Easiio создает индивидуальные решения, которые способствуют успеху и эффективности бизнеса. Чтобы изучить наши предложения или инициировать запрос на обслуживание, мы приглашаем вас посетить нашу страницу разработки программного обеспечения.
TEL: 866-460-7666
ЭЛЕКТРОННАЯ ПОЧТА:contact@easiio.com
АДРЕС: 11501 Дублинский бульвар, офис 200, Дублин, Калифорния, 94568